Job Description

Key Responsibilities:

  • Generate and maintain major accounts and assigned market segments- including the Corporate Segment- through proactive sales activities such as face-to-face sales calls, telephone calls, client entertainment, and site inspections.
  • Achieve monthly individual revenue targets assigned by the Commercial Director.
  • Develop and retain business across all hotel revenue streams, including Rooms, Corporate Accounts, Food & Beverage, banqueting, and conference services.
  • Ensure full sales coverage for all assigned segments, especially corporate clients, to deliver comprehensive client servicing, achieve targets, and maximize productivity.
  • Set sales objectives, action plans, and team targets aligned with the hotel's commercial and corporate sales strategies.
  • Conduct in-house show rounds and host potential and existing corporate accounts to highlight hotel services and facilities.
  • Participate in daily business review meetings, pre-convention meetings, and other required sales-related meetings.
  • Represent the hotel at trade shows, corporate networking events, community events, and industry functions to generate business leads and strengthen corporate relationships.
  • Monitor market trends, competitor activities, and customer needs within the Corporate Segment and other assigned markets; ensure the sales team remains fully updated on competitive movements.
  • Consolidate accurate month-end sales reports and provide relevant insights for management review.
  • Ensure strict adherence to all Sales policies, SOPs, and corporate guidelines.
  • Actively contribute to achieving the hotel's overall budget, with strong focus on corporate room revenue.
  • Manage, guide, and motivate the sales team to ensure high performance, productivity, and optimal market penetration.

Qualifications & Requirements: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Business Administration, Sales & Marketing, Hospitality Management, or a related field.
  • Minimum 57 years of progressive experience in hotel sales, preferably handling the Corporate Segment.
  • Strong understanding of hotel operations, revenue management principles, and market dynamics.
  • Proven track record of achieving sales targets and managing key accounts.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ation skills.
  • Proficiency in MS Office applications and Opera.
  • Ability to lead, motivate, and coordinate a sales team to achieve departmental goals.
  • Strong networking abilities with established corporate and industry contacts (an advantage).
  • High level of professionalism, self-motivation, and commercial awareness.
  • Flexibility to work under pressure, meet deadlines, and adapt to changing business needs.
